The forecast for brown coal briquettes' gross heat production in Germany shows a modest downward trend from 2024 to 2028. Starting from 5.17 thousand terajoules in 2024, the production gradually declines to 5.14 thousand terajoules in 2028. This decrease reflects a minor year-on-year decline of approximately 0.19% on average. When considering the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) from 2024 to 2028, a subtle negative growth trend is evident.
Future trends to watch for include potential regulatory changes impacting coal usage and increased emphasis on renewable energy sources. These factors may accelerate the decline in brown coal briquettes production. Additionally, technological advancements in energy efficiency might further reduce brown coal dependency.
